The Rhythm of Creation: Open and Close

Think about your ideal crafting session. It likely has a clear beginning and end-a moment to dive in and a moment to walk away with a clear mind. This rhythm is the secret sauce of an organized creative life.

  • The "Open" Ritual: This is your signal to create. Unlatching the doors and seeing all your supplies neatly organized and visible is an invitation. It’s a physical and mental transition into your creative zone, where everything you need is right at your fingertips.
  • The "Close" Ritual: This is your permission to rest. When you can close the doors on a work-in-progress, you eliminate the visual noise and mental clutter. Your project is safely "saved," waiting for you, without demanding your attention 24/7. This single feature tackles the number one mental barrier for crafters: the guilt of a perpetual mess.

The Mobile Studio Advantage

Here's a feature most people don't know they need until they have it: mobility. A static cabinet is a commitment. A mobile one is a partner in your creativity.

  1. You can easily shift it to clean underneath-no more dreaded dust-bunny colonies.
  2. You can reposition it to make room for guests or to collaborate with a friend.
  3. You can follow the light throughout the day or simply rearrange your space when you need a fresh perspective.

This freedom transforms your organizer from a passive piece of furniture into the dynamic, beating heart of your room.
